An EgyptAir plane with 81 passengers on board on its way to Alexandria from Cairo was highjacked Tuesday morning and landed in Larnaca, Cyprus.
A spokeswoman for the airline said the hijacker demanded EgyptAir flight 181 to land in Cyprus.
There is at least one armed highjacker and there is a suspicion that he has an explosives belt, according to a Cyrus radio station.
At about 10am the highjacker released most of the passengers.
He retained the crew members and five foreign citizens as hostages.
A Cypriot official told The Associated Press that the hijacker did not make any demands except to keep police cars away from the plane.
